10 Ways You Can Renovate Your Garage to Keep Cycles
a. Install Epoxy Flooring
✓ If you’re looking for a way to spruce up your garage and give it a new look, an epoxy floor is a way to go. Not only will it give your garage a fresh, clean look, but it’ll also help keep dirt away, moisture-free, and stain-free.
✓ Plus, it’ll create the perfect place to store your bikes, so you don’t have to worry about any potential damage from regular use. Finally, epoxy flooring will give your garage a professional look that’ll last years and make cleaning easier.

d. Create A Bike Rack
✓ You should consider a bike rack when it comes to protecting your bikes. Choose from wall-mounted racks easily mounted on the wall, or get a free-standing one instead.
✓ Ensure your bikes are adequately secured with an integrated locking mechanism on the rack or use a bike lock to secure the rear wheel. You can ensure your cycles remain safe with these easy steps.

h. Hang Hooks
✓ Hanging hooks are one of the best ways to organize your cycling gear. You can easily hang bikes, helmets, and accessories like pumps, locks, and lights with them.
✓ To get started, measure where on the wall you would like your hooks to go and then screw them in firmly. Go for heavy-duty hooks to ensure they are strong enough for your items and prevent slipping or falling. Then, when you need your cycling gear, you’ll have it right at hand!
i. Install Windows
✓ If you have windows installed, your garage will be brighter and easier to work in. However, measure your walls carefully before purchasing any windows and consider energy-efficient options like double-glazed glass.
✓ The garage will be able to maintain a stable temperature, and your energy bill will be lower as well. Make sure you install them correctly to ensure they are secure and rainproof.
j. Improve Insulation
✓ To keep your garage warm in the winter and cool in the summer, you must improve its insulation. Thick foam insulation around the walls and ceiling can help contain that heat, while strategically placed exhaust fans can actively draw out hot air.
✓ Caulk should be used to seal off any openings or cracks before putting your insulation. This will maximize efficiency and help eliminate any odours or vapours from bike cleaners.
